A Comprehensive Guide to A283 Carbon Steel Plates in Construction
Release time:
2025-01-17
A283 carbon steel plates are widely utilized in the construction and manufacturing industries due to their favorable mechanical properties and versatility. Composed primarily of carbon and mild steel, A283 plates are known for their excellent weldability and formability, making them an ideal choice for a variety of structural applications. One of the primary reasons A283 carbon steel plates are favored in construction is their ability to withstand moderate stress levels while providing excellent performance. With a yield strength of approximately 205 MPa (30,000 psi) and good tensile strength, these plates can support structural components such as beams, columns, and frames in buildings and bridges. Their low carbon content contributes to their malleability, allowing for easy shaping and cutting during fabrication.
In addition to their structural applications, A283 carbon steel plates are often used in manufacturing pressure vessels, storage tanks, and various other industrial applications. Their resistance to wear and tear also makes them suitable for constructing heavy machinery and equipment. Moreover, the affordability and availability of A283 plates make them a popular choice for projects with budget constraints without compromising on quality.
The fabrication processes for A283 carbon steel plates typically include cutting, welding, and machining, all of which can be performed with standard equipment. This ease of processing allows for a wide range of uses across various sectors, including residential, commercial, and industrial construction. However, it is essential to consider the environmental conditions in which the steel plates will be utilized. Proper coatings or treatments may be required to enhance their corrosion resistance, especially in outdoor or high-moisture environments.
